The mclr is disabled in software and an internal oscillator clock is. Iot temperature data logger using esp8266 and lm35. The lm35 series are precision integratedcircuit temperature sensor produced output voltage o. Arduino lm35 en 5 minutos con serial hetprotutoriales. Apr 17, 2016 lm35 temperature sensor pic16f877a mikro c proteus. Interfacing lm35 sensor with pic microcontroller mplab. Temperature sensor using pic16f877a microcontroller.
Later we would send this sensor data to pc via serial and visualise the data in a software called processing. Lm35 is a precision integrated circuit whose output voltage is linearly proportional to celsius centigrade temperature. It can be used with single power supplies, or with plus and minus supplies. Iot temperature data logger using esp8266 and lm35 temperature sensor. First of all, design the same circuit as shown in above figure in proteus software as shown below. Since the lm35 output varies with dependent to the temperature we need adc analogtodigital converter module to measure this voltage. Moreover, we also know about arduino library for proteus, so using that library we are gonna interface lm35 with arduino in proteus isis.
Now make your own temperature sensor by arduino and lm35 sensor. The device is used with single power supplies, or with plus and minus supplies. How to build a lm35 temperature sensor circuit in this project, we will demonstrate how to build temperature sensor circuit using a lm35 sensor. Everything you wanted to know about lm35 proteus simulation model but were afraid to ask. The lm35 temperature sensor is a three pin device vcc, out and gnd with an output voltage linearly related to centigrade temperature. Find out all our information on lm35 proteus simulation model here. This article monitors the room temperature and updates that on local server. The proteus ambio wireless temperature and humidity sensor allows you to maintain strict control over your environment. Transistor bd7 is used temperature sensor fan control. With programmable text or email alerts and audible alerts, you can immediately see or hear when the environment is outside the set parameters. Arduino is at the heart of the circuit as it controls all functions. The farmers canning application required executing a specific time vs. In this tutorial, we are making a digital thermometer using pic microcontroller and lm35 temperature sensor. Introducing lm35, lm335 and lm34 temperature sensors.
Lm35 temperature sensor pic16f877a mikro c proteus duration. This project is to monitor the current temperature and log it to thingspeak iot server. As a temperature sensor, the circuit will read the temperature of the surrounding environment and relay thi temperature to us back in degrees celsius. Digital thermometer using lm35 temperature sensor and. Lm35 to pic16f877a proteus simulation temperature sensor. We can view the graph of monitored temperature over the time in the website. Visualising sensor data using arduino and processing.
This guide shows how to use the lm35 lm35dz, lm335 and lm34 temperature sensors with the arduino board. In general, the lm35 temperature sensor in the control circuits, integrated dsxx series used in this application bd7 npn transistor used as a sensor control circuit project fully regulated by a fan skies, has a printed circuit. The thermal control system is composed of the pid controller, solidstate relay ssr, and 1,500w hotplate. A from the supply, it has very low selfheating of less than 0. The temperature data is acquired from lm 35 temperature sensor and the control output determines speed of a 220v ac fan by means of a pwm and a triac triggering circuits. Interfacing of lm35 with arduino in proteus isis the. The lm35s low output impedance, linear output, and precise inherent calibration make interfacing to readout or control circuitry especially easy. Proteus ambio wireless temperature humidity sensor. Since the lm35 output varies with dependent to the temperature we need an adc analogtodigital converter module to measure this voltage. For these reasons, i decided to build an arduino pid temperature control unit. Using a tmp36 temperature sensor with arduino the tmp36 temperature sensor is an easy way to measure temperature using an arduino. Vdd and vss of the pic microcontroller is not shown in the circuit diagram.
The output voltage is proportional to celsius temperature scale and changes by 10mv. Lm35 temperature sensor is accurate and cheaper and doesnt require any external calibration. Introduction a traditional tudungsaji is a food cover which. Proteus also has lm35 sensor in its database which we are gonna use here. Now make your own temperature sensor by arduino and lm35 sensor you required following parts 1arduino board any version 2lm35 temperature sensor 3usb cable 4computer with arduino softwere make the connection as shown in image and upload the. Using a tmp36 temperature sensor with arduino bc robotics. Lastly, well build a project example to display the sensor readings on an oled display. Well as i always say that one needs the datasheet of the ic he is using.
In this project, we are going to build something very simple project, a temperature controlled relay that is used to turn on a dc fan. The heat control system will be used to cool ahighly sensitive measurement device. Guide for lm35, lm335 and lm34 temperature sensors with. The lm35 temperature sensor is three pin device vcc, out and gnd with an output voltage linearly related to centigrade temperature. Lm35 temperature sensor pic16f877a mikro c proteus with. Lm35 precision centigrade temperature sensors datasheet.
In this example, the lm35 is connected to analog 0 pin 2 of pic18f2620. Making lcd thermometer with arduino and lm3536 arduino. This tutorial shows how to interface lm35 temperature sensor with pic16f877a in proteus 788. We are going to make an automatic fan that will be on when. In this project, we first see how to interface a temperature sensor to an arduino. The adc module converts analog data into digital data. By following the fritzing schematic above, plug the lcd in the breadboard and then connect it to the arduino board with jumpers. Atmega328p microcontroller, lm35 sensor, arduino, temperature, proteus 6 lite. Digital thermometer using lm35 temperature sensor and esp8266. Interfacing lm35 temperature sensor with pic18f4550. Well show you how to wire the sensors and write the code to get temperature readings. Simulator devices for lm35 and m68hc08 for proteus vsm. Temperature sensorlm35 interfacing with 8051 mechaterrain.
233 1299 581 1551 159 1142 749 1085 587 1152 1273 1464 804 371 278 335 1571 326 429 208 1454 1183 1447 671 685 1451 1322 941 917 331 1184 59 1188 311 1088 490 396 71 1226 870 419